Leadership Review Briefing — Retail Pilot

For the incoming director: the pilot with the Marlowe & Dunn chain runs eight weeks across five stores. Early sell-through of the Vexa line is 22% above baseline. Their merchandising team wants shelf exclusivity before any rollout talks. Decision point is week six. The confidential note on next-stage plans follows below.

board note of kawif-fajof: Ulaielek Group is in early talks to buy Tamaxax Partners for about $53.5 million. The Briion launch date is June 5, and nothing goes to the press before then. Legal wants the Frairix Logistics term sheet redrafted before October 2.

Subject: Memtrace cut-over complete

Team,

Cut-over to Memtrace v2 for GPU memory profiling finished last night. Old v1 agents are disabled; any tickets referencing v1 dashboards should be closed as resolved-by-migration. Sampling overhead is now under 2% and allocation traces include kernel names. Known gap: profiles older than 30 days were not migrated. Point customers at the v2 docs for setup questions. For reference when troubleshooting, the agent now runs with the following configuration.

settings of bagaf-bawip:
[aldax]
port = 5000
region = south-4
host = aldax.brasklabs.corp
team = brivan
timeout_ms = 2000
retries = 2

Handover for the Sketchline diagram editor. Undo/redo now uses a bounded command stack instead of snapshots; memory usage dropped sharply. Redo across a file reload is still unsupported and logged as a known gap. Marit owns follow-up fixes. Ship with the history limits we validated in staging, listed below as the current configuration values.

config for tagaf-bawif:
[norok]
host = norok.ordinworks.local
user = norok_svc
database = norok_prod

**Facilities Ticket — Studio Booking, Training Videos**

Hi contractors! You're booked into Studio 2B at the Calverton site next week to record the Opaline onboarding videos. The studio is on the ground floor, down the corridor past the print room — follow the orange signs. Lighting rig and backdrop are already set up, so please don't rearrange anything without checking with the facilities desk first. The studio door stays locked to keep the kit safe, so you'll need the door code. Here's the code you'll want.

door code, tajof-kageg: bdg-QVDCE-3